#1 Le 29/12/2021, à 14:08
- Anthony53320
[RESOLU] [Wordpress] Problème d'accès
bonjour
j'ai un serveur local ubuntu j'ai procédé à l'installation en suivant le tuto
Quand je me connecte à l'adresse IP de ma machine j'obtient la page par défaut du serveur apache2 "It Work"
Pourriez vous m'aider svp
Merci
Dernière modification par Anthony53320 (Le 30/12/2021, à 17:11)
Hors ligne
#2 Le 30/12/2021, à 11:29
- abelthorne
Re : [RESOLU] [Wordpress] Problème d'accès
1) Tu as installé WordPress comment (manuellement, via le paquet des dépôts, etc.) ? et où ?
2) Tu as bien créé une config adaptée pour Apache ?
cat /etc/apache2/sites-available/wordpress.conf
3) Tu l'as bien activée ?
cat /etc/apache2/sites-enabled/wordpress.conf
4) Si en tapant ton adresse IP (ou un nom de domaine qui point dessus) on est censé arriver directement sur le site WP, est-ce que tu as désactivé la config Apache par défaut ?
Dernière modification par abelthorne (Le 30/12/2021, à 11:31)
Hors ligne
#3 Le 30/12/2021, à 15:19
- Anthony53320
Re : [RESOLU] [Wordpress] Problème d'accès
Merci pour ton début de réponse j'ai bien une configuration wordpress pour apache et elle est également activé, je pense par contre que la config par défaut est toujours activé. On la désactive comment ?
Hors ligne
#4 Le 30/12/2021, à 15:49
- abelthorne
Re : [RESOLU] [Wordpress] Problème d'accès
Est-ce que tu pourrais donner le contenu des fichiers (commandes ci-dessus) ? Il y aura peut-être des modifs à faire dedans. Note que la deuxième commande va renvoyer le même contenu si la config est bien active, inutile de le poster deux fois ; elle est surtout là pour vérifier si elle te dit que le fichier n'existe pas (config pas activée via a2ensite) ou si elle l'affiche bien (config active).
Pour désactiver la config par défaut, si elle s'appelle bien 000-default.conf, ça devrait être :
sudo a2dissite 000-default
puis relance Apache :
sudo systemctl restart apache2
Mais si ce n'est pas le bon nom de serveur qui est indiqué dans ta config WP (wordpress.conf), ça ne résoudra pas le problème.
Hors ligne
#5 Le 30/12/2021, à 16:04
- Anthony53320
Re : [RESOLU] [Wordpress] Problème d'accès
visiblement je n'ai rien dans le
/etc/apache2/sites-enabled/wordpress.conf
Hors ligne
#6 Le 30/12/2021, à 16:08
- abelthorne
Re : [RESOLU] [Wordpress] Problème d'accès
Si la commande ne renvoie rien (elle ne te dit pas que le fichier n'existe pas ?), c'est vraisemblablement que la config n'a pas été activée :
sudo a2ensite wordpress
sudo systemctl restart apache2
Hors ligne
#7 Le 30/12/2021, à 16:34
- Anthony53320
Re : [RESOLU] [Wordpress] Problème d'accès
je viens de le refaire dans le doute mais même probmématique
voici le contenu de mon fichier sites-available
VirtualHost *:80>
Servername wordpress.localhost
DocumentRoot /var/www/wordpress
<Directory /var/www/wordpress>
AllowOverride all
Require all granted
</Directory>
ErrorLog /var/log/apache2/error.wordpress.log
Customlog /var/log/apache2/access.wordpress.log combined
</VirtualHost>
Hors ligne
#8 Le 30/12/2021, à 16:51
- abelthorne
Re : [RESOLU] [Wordpress] Problème d'accès
Édite le fichier de config :
sudo nano /etc/apache2/sites-available/wordpress.conf
Change le ServerName en localhost. Je ne sais pas si la syntaxe est importante mais dans le doute, mets bien ServerName et pas Servername comme dans ton fichier ci-dessus. Le nouveau contenu devrait être :
VirtualHost *:80>
ServerName localhost
DocumentRoot /var/www/wordpress
<Directory /var/www/wordpress>
AllowOverride all
Require all granted
</Directory>
ErrorLog /var/log/apache2/error.wordpress.log
Customlog /var/log/apache2/access.wordpress.log combined
</VirtualHost>
Enregistre avec ctrl + O, valide le nom de fichier avec entrée, ferme Nano avec ctrl + X.
Une fois que c'est fait, relance Apache :
sudo systemctl restart apache2
Et retente la connexion sur http://localhost.
Si ça ne fonctionne pas mieux, donne la liste des fichiers de config :
ls -l /etc/apache2/sites-available
ls -l /etc/apache2/sites-enabled
Dernière modification par abelthorne (Le 30/12/2021, à 16:52)
Hors ligne
#9 Le 30/12/2021, à 17:10
- Anthony53320
Re : [RESOLU] [Wordpress] Problème d'accès
En changeant la configuration ça semble beaucoup mieux.
j'avais en plus zapper d'enlever la configuration par défault
Merci pour ton aide
Hors ligne
#10 Le 30/12/2021, à 17:16
- abelthorne
Re : [RESOLU] [Wordpress] Problème d'accès
Une dernière chose pendant que j'y pense : ça n'est pas directement lié à ton problème initial mais au cas où, vérifie que le dossier de WP (et son contenu) appartient bien à www-data. Si ce n'est pas le cas, ça posera des problèmes pour faire les mises à jour, installer des thèmes et des plugins, etc. en passant par l'admin.
ls -l /var/www | grep wordpress
Hors ligne